Daniel Palencia
The Rising Power Arm of the Chicago Cubs
Daniel Jesús Palencia, born May 5, 2000, in San Carlos, Venezuela, is a professional baseball pitcher for the Chicago Cubs in Major League Baseball (MLB). Known for his explosive fastball and high-energy style, Palencia is quickly becoming one of the Cubs’ most exciting young arms.
Early Life and Career Start
Growing up in Venezuela, Palencia’s love for baseball began on the local fields of San Carlos.
His powerful throwing arm made him stand out early on, leading to his signing as an international free agent with the Oakland Athletics in 2020.
Trade to the Chicago Cubs
In July 2021, the Oakland Athletics traded Palencia to the Chicago Cubs for outfielder Andrew Chafin.
The Cubs viewed him as a long-term investment - a raw but talented pitcher capable of throwing over 100 mph and developing into a bullpen weapon or even a future closer.
Pitching Style and Strengths
Daniel Palencia is famous for his electric fastball, which consistently hits 100 mph and occasionally touches 102 mph.
He combines this with a sharp slider and an improving changeup, keeping hitters off balance.
His fearless, attacking mindset makes him especially effective in high-pressure innings.
